Public Square Archive

Darwinism in the Public Square

Kenneth Miller has made his name in a number of areas. A professor of biology at Brown University, Miller is the Author of popular high school and college textbooks in his field. He is a professed Christian and an avid Darwinist, and many people know of his earlier book, Finding Darwin‘s God, which attempts to […]

Do Evangelicals Have an Image Problem?

A group of Christian leaders has released a document that seeks to crystallize the definition of what it means to be identified as “evangelical” in contemporary society. “An Evangelical Manifesto” was released May 7, 2008, at a press conference in Washington, D.C., along with an invitation for people to sign the document (see The […]